Planting Calendar for Moon Vine

Frost tolerance for moon vine: Not tolerant of frost.
When to plant: After the last frost has passed.

Since moon vine do not do well in cold weather you really should wait until after the last frost before you can plant them.

The earliest that you can plant moon vine in Waterloo is April. However, you really should wait until May if you don't want to take any chances.

The last month that you can plant moon vine and expect a good harvest is probably August. If you wait any later than that and your moon vine may not have a chance to fully mature. If you are starting your moon vine indoors then you might be able to get away with starting them a couple of weeks earlier.

Last Frost Date

In Waterloo the average date of last frost happens on April 15. In the coldest months of winter you should expect an average low temperature of -20°F.

Keep in mind that USDA zone info for Waterloo is not always accurate and the actual date of last frost will vary from year to year. Since half of the time in Waterloo you get surprised by a frost after April 15 be ready to cover your moon vine in the event of a late frost.
